MySQL服务器启动失败:何去何从?(mysql服务器无法启动)
2023-06-13 09:19:06 时间
MySQL服务器启动失败:何去何从?
MySQL服务器是一种关系型数据库管理系统,可以用来存储、检索和管理数据。在我们的开发过程中,MySQL服务器经常是我们的重要伙伴,但如果MySQL服务器启动服务失败,对我们来说就是一个大难题。那么MySQL服务器出现启动失败,我们该怎么办呢?
在MySQL服务器遇到启动失败的情况下,我们建议大家首先执行以下命令来查看原因。
步骤1:运行 mysqld help 来查看是否有任何特殊参数被指定,并确保 skip-grant-tables 参数或 secure-file-priv 选项没有被指定。
步骤2:运行mysql version,查看MySQL版本号,确保与服务器上Mysql匹配。
步骤3:检查MySQL日志文件以查看有无错误消息,一般查看error.log文件应该是第一步要做的事情。
步骤4:重新配置检查my.cnf文件,确保未出现相关错误配置检查:
[MySQL]
port=3306
socket=/tmp/mysql.sock
skip-external-locking
步骤5:尝试用空的my.cnf文件启动服务器,一般来说,如果有任何系统参数配置出错都会隐藏在服务器启动日志中,所以如果你使用一个空的my.cnf文件来启动服务器,最好用-vv参数来调试,观察有无特别的输出记录,如果有,就同第一步一样进行排查。
上述的排查步骤,基本可以解决MySQL服务器启动失败的问题。但是,上述步骤只是简单的排查,如果遇到初始化或升级数据库出错时的情况,我们需要更深入的排查,也可以尝试更换数据库的版本,或者恢复出错时的数据库(如有备份),以及重新安装MySQL等。总之,如果MySQL服务器出现启动失败,我们一定要找准根本原因,才能有效地解决这个问题。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 MySQL服务器启动失败:何去何从?(mysql服务器无法启动)
相关文章
- MySQL 启动失败:狙击问题一枪射穿(mysql启动失败)
- MySQL中自增长序列的配置方法(mysql自增长设置)
- 查询MySQL实现循环查询的有效方法(mysql有循环)
- 深入浅出MySQL:位图索引的创建及使用(mysql创建位图索引)
- MySQL索引:提高查询效率的分级解决方案(mysql索引区分度)
- MySQL服务器注册:从命令行开始(注册mysql服务命令)
- 状态MySQL 查询服务器运行状态(mysql查看服务)
- 数据库从MySQL到精简版:简化数据库管理(精简版mysql)
- 快速本地启动MySQL数据库,让你的数据更加安全存储!(本地启动mysql数据库)
- MySQL监听日志如何设置和查看(mysql监听日志)
- 如何禁止Mysql自动启动?(mysql关闭开机启动)
- 无法启动重装系统后:MySQL无法启动(重装系统后mysql)
- MySQL数据库:最佳报价攻略(mysql数据库报价)
- MySQL 启动新服务,让你爱不释手!(mysql启动服务)
- MySQL服务器安装全攻略!(mysql 服务器安装)
- MySQL开启8306端口连接服务器(8306端口 mysql)
- MySQL 80下载安装指南(8.0mysql下载安装)
- 实现集群用4台MySQL服务器做数据同步(4台mysql实现同步)
- 用cmd指令快速开启MySQL服务器(cmd开mysql)
- MySQL删除整张表的操作步骤(mysql中删除整张表)
- MySQL储存过程创建详解,简单易学(mysql中创建储存过程)
- 如何设置MySQL XP连接 25字(mysql xp连接设置)
- MySQL注册服务器失败解决方法分享(mysql不能注册服务器)